Skip to content

Commit aa1d3da

Browse files
committed
Persisting record/analysis results order
1 parent e2efc35 commit aa1d3da

1 file changed

Lines changed: 5 additions & 1 deletion

File tree

lib/pages/Results.tsx

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-61,7 +61,11 @@ function Results(props: ResultsProps) {
6161
`${props.project.code}${props.title}IncludeList`,
6262
props.fields.default_fields || []
6363
);
64-
const [order, setOrder] = useState<string>("");
64+
const [order, setOrder] = usePersistedState<string>(
65+
props,
66+
`${props.project.code}${props.title}Order`,
67+
props.fields.fields_map.has("published_date") ? "-published_date" : ""
68+
);
6569
const [page, setPage] = useState<number>(1);
6670
const pageSize = 50; // Pagination page size
6771

0 commit comments

Comments
 (0)